"After shopping at Lowes, we looked for a pizza place nearby. A 10 min walk with good reviews, we went to The Brother Pizza and it was definitely a great choice! We each got the $7 lunch special...2 slices and a drink. The cashier was super nice and explained the specials. Being our first visit, we took our time and they were patient. We ordered the lasgna, cheese, buffalo chicken, and chicken bacon ranch slices. The owner came out with the pizza. He was from Jersey and you can tell it in the crust. The crust was on point. Reminded me of NY style at 2am (just less grease). Just thick enough to barely hold the toppings, but thin enough to fold length-wise and aim the tip of the pizza in your mouth. Great brick oven taste with excellent chew. Sauce was homemade and you could taste the love. The wifey loved the lasgna pizza. I recommend start with a cheese slice to taste all the components to decide for yourself. For me and mine we will be going back the next time we are in the area. A side note: Walking back we notice there is an excellent place across the street under a live oak to throw out a blanket and enjoy the pizza outdoors."
